Granulomatous Interstitial Nephritis Presenting as Hypercalcemia and Nephrolithiasis
We report a case of acute kidney injury as the initial manifestation of sarcoidosis. A 55-year-old male was sent from his primary care physician’s office with incidental lab findings significant for hypercalcemia and acute kidney injury with past medical history significant for nephrolithiasis.
